How to reproduce:
- Open the attached “IN-147195“ project
- Open the “Waterfall“ VFX Graph
- Click on an empty space between two nodes inside the “Waterfall“ VFX Graph Editor (Not the Toolbar or the Blackboard)
- Wait around ~6 minutes
- Repeat step 3
- Observe the crash
Reproducible with: 6000.4.11f1, 6000.5.7f1, 6000.6.0b6, 6000.7.0a4
Could not test with: 6000.0.0f1, 6000.0.80f1, 6000.3.21f1 (Reproduction of the DX12 crash disappears once the project is downgraded and if the once downgraded project is opened in one of the Reproducible with versions the Editor does not crash)
Reproducible on: Windows 11
Not reproducible on: No other environments tested
First few lines of the stack trace:
0x00007FFC65524B19 (Unity) CheckDeviceStatus
0x00007FFC65539184 (Unity) D3D12SwapChain::Present
0x00007FFC65579D0F (Unity) GfxTaskExecutorD3D12::DoPresent
0x00007FFC6558016E (Unity) GfxTaskExecutorD3D12::RunTask
0x00007FFC6558275E (Unity) GfxTaskExecutorD3D12::Task
